Master’s Qualifying Pathway (MQP) Pathway A (4 terms)
This pathway offers the opportunity to upgrade English Language proficiency and build confidence in preparation for a graduate academic workload. In the first term, students will complete one graduate level course alongside the preparatory learning modules, which will result in an accelerated start of their professional Master’s program with 10% of coursework already completed.
Students in MQP Pathway A will complete one term of study at WesternIC and upon successfully meeting all progression requirements will complete the remaining three terms for the MEng degree at the Faculty of Engineering.
Students will complete one credit-bearing graduate course alongside key learning modules to build essential skills for success in a competitive cohort throughout their professional master’s program at Western.
The first term of MQP Pathway A is comprised of:
- One of the following graduate-level courses (0.5 credit):
- EngSci 9110 – Mathematical Methods in Engineering
- EngSci 9210 – Engineering Statistics and Reliability
- EngSci 9310 – Programming for Engineers
- EngSci 9320 – Introduction to Machine Learning
- EngSci9410 – Engineering Materials
- Additional Learning Activity:
- English Boost + Quantitative Language Module
- Category 1 Learning Modules:
- Academic Literacy in Context: Business & Technical Writing
- Collaborative Product Realization Lab
- Category 2 Learning Modules:
- Communication Skills: Practical and Intercultural Issues
- Collaborative Work Environments
Program Progression Requirements
You will progress to term two with 0.5 credit (one course) toward your degree upon successful completion of the MQP Pathway A at WesternIC if you meet the following requirements:
- A completion of your graduate level course with a cumulative average of 70% or higher.
- A completion of all Learning Modules with:
- Minimum grade of 70% English Boost + Quantitative Language Module
- Minimum grade of 70% in Category 1 Learning Modules
- Passing Grade in Category 2 Learning Modules
Master’s Qualifying Pathway (MQP) Pathway B (4 terms)
This pathway offers the opportunity to enhance academic readiness and build confidence in preparation for a graduate academic workload. In the first term, students will complete two graduate level courses alongside the preparatory learning modules, which will result in an accelerated start of their professional master’s program with 20% of coursework already completed.
Students in MQP Pathway B will complete one term of study at WesternIC and upon successfully meeting all progression requirements will complete the remaining three terms for the MEng degree at the Faculty of Engineering.
Students will complete two credit-bearing graduate courses alongside key learning modules to build essential skills for success in a competitive cohort throughout their professional master’s program at Western
The first term of MQP Pathway B is comprised of:
- Two of the following graduate-level courses (1.0 credit):
- EngSci 9110 – Mathematical Methods in Engineering
- EngSci 9210 – Engineering Statistics and Reliability
- EngSci 9310 – Programming for Engineers
- EngSci 9320 – Introduction to Machine Learning
- EngSci 9410 – Engineering Materials
- Category 1 Learning Modules:
- Academic Literacy in Context: Business & Technical Writing
- Collaborative Product Realization Lab
- Category 2 Learning Module:
- Communication Skills: Practical and Intercultural Issues
- Collaborative Work Environments
Program Progression Requirements
You will progress to the professional Master of Engineering at Western University with 1.0 credit (2 courses) toward your degree upon successful completion of MQP Pathway B at WesternIC if you meet the following requirements:
- A completion of your graduate level courses with a cumulative average of 70% or higher
- A completion of all Learning Modules with:
- Minimum grade of 70% in Category 1 Learning Modules
- Passing Grade in Category 2 Learning Modules
